As called the Texas Medical Center, the Medical Center neighborhood is home to Houston’s major healthcare facilities. This neighborhood houses the Texas Children's Hospital, Houston Methodist Hospital, Baylor College of Medicine, the University of Texas Health Science Center, and other medical facilities, making it a great choice for students, professionals, and renters who want easy access to healthcare. Residents also enjoy access to Hermann Park, a massive natural area where the Houston Zoo, the Houston Museum of Natural Science, and other attractions are located. Great for students and university employees, Medical Center is convenient to Rice University, Texas Southern University, and the University of Houston. NRG Center and Stadium are only two miles south of the Medical Center, so you’ll be able to catch a rodeo or cheer on the Houston Texans in a matter of minutes. The neighborhood is known for its upscale rentals but there are more affordable options as well.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
